The urban drainage network bear the urban sewage discharge, flood control and drainage, urban polluted river water to cover, long-distance transmission of the river flow, the task of the full use of urban water resources, critical infrastructure in thecity. Sewage and industrial wastewater, urban drainage network transport is an important source of pollution in the urban water environment. Therefore, the planning, construction and scientific management of the drainage network has great significance for the protection of urban water environment, comprehensive, accurate and reliable drainage network data is the basis of the drainage network planning and management.In recent years, with the rapid development of Kunming’s urban construction, the size of the drainage network has increased dramatically. At present, Kunming has built more than2,700kilometers of municipal sewer network. In addition, the Kunming Economic Development Zone, Chenggong New Area, the Airport Metro is under construction drainage network. The Kunming city drainage master plan to2030, Kunming drainage line length of5000km.Planning Bureau in Kunming Kunming underground pipeline in2008a comprehensive detection, including drainage, electricity, gas, water and other underground pipelines. The original detection data includes2740km of municipal sewer lines, including a total of172500drain pipes, drain lines168800. However, due to the raw data to detect a huge workload, large amounts of data need to manually input, inevitably there are errors and attribute errors of spatial topological relations, data processing and data validation must be the original drainage network detection data, Kunming drainage network space the construction of the database to provide data to support.The problems of the original detection data for the drainage network based on GIS technology and ArcGIS platform, the drainage network data for analysis, verification and processing. The papers of GIS and ArcGIS platform to explore and study, to analyze the problems of the original detection data of the drainage network on the drainage network data processing programs, processes and technologies routes. Given part of the data processing methods and results, including a dotted line relationship checksum processing, repeat pipeline checksum processing, source and sink water treatment, wrong to take over the line of treatment, drainage flow to the checksum processing, layer merge and so on.Drainage network data processed by the calibration has been applied to the Kunming drainage network space in the database provides a reliable, accurate drainage network underlying data for the urban water environment in Kunming and Dianchi Lake pollution control.
